Harvesting of Organic Mushrooms Produced at Bolu Abant Izzet Baysal University started

The first harvest of organically cultivated mushrooms started to be grown in the mushroom production facilities of the Faculty of Agriculture and Natural Sciences, was done by the Bolu Mayor Tanju Özcan and the Rector of Bolu University.
In the 150-square-meter production facilities of the Faculty of Agriculture and Natural Sciences, within the scope of the cooperation protocol signed with the Bolu Municipality, the harvest work of approximately 6.5 tons of organic mushrooms produced using 20 tons of mushroom nutrient compost began about 45 days ago. The Rector of BAIBU Prof. Dr. Mustafa Alişarlı, Mayor of Bolu Tanju Özcan, Dean of the Faculty of Agriculture and Natural Sciences Prof. Dr. Vahdettin Çiftçi and academics and municipal staff involved in the project participated in the ceremony for the first harvest. The wholesale price of mushrooms grown without the use of any pesticides will be 10 Turkish liras per kilogram.
